- Установка и настройка MPIO в Windows Server 2016/2012R2: подробное руководство
- Установка и настройка MPIO в Windows Server 2016/2012R2
- Установка и настройка модуля MPIO с помощью GUI-интерфейса
- Настройка MPIO с помощью PowerShell-модуля
- SAN Policy
- Установка MPIO с помощью Powershell
- Установка MPIO с помощью консоли Server Manager
- Шаг 1: Установка MPIO
- Шаг 2: Установка компонента MPIO
- Шаг 3: Конфигурирование MPIO
- Шаг 4: Настройка политики MPIO
- Шаг 5: Подключение устройств с использованием MPIO
- Шаг 6: Проверка подключения и настройки MPIO
- Установка компонента Multipath IO
- Настройка MPIO в Windows Server 2016
- Шаг 1: Установка компонента
- Шаг 2: Настройка MPIO
- Шаг 3: Настройка подключенных устройств
- Видео:
- SystemeHMI. Как добавить тревоги и события на экран панели.
Установка и настройка MPIO в Windows Server 2016/2012R2: подробное руководство
Для установки и настройки MPIO в Windows Server 2016/2012R2 доступен специальный компонент под названием «Multipath I/O». Для его установки открываем меню «Установка и удаление программ» и выбираем компонент «Multipath I/O» для установки. В Windows Server 2012R2 этот компонент доступен в меню «Установка и удаление программ» в разделе «Обработка данных».
После установки компонента MPIO необходимо настроить его для работы с подключенными сетевыми устройствами. Для этого открываем «Консоль управления MPIO» и выбираем вкладку «Обнаружение» для настройки параметров обнаружения устройств. Здесь есть возможность настроить политику обнаружения с помощью параметров «-newdisktimeout» и «-discover».
Для включения MPIO включаем компонент на вкладке «Настройка сети». Для этого открываем «Консоль управления MPIO» и выбираем вкладку «Настройка сети». Здесь доступен параметр «Включение MPIO». Выбрав этот параметр, можно задействовать MPIO для работы с сетевыми устройствами.
Однако, чтобы получить полный набор функций MPIO, необходимо установить и настроить дополнительный компонент — «Microsoft DSM» (Device Specific Module). Для этого в Windows Server 2016/2012R2 открываем «Консоль управления MPIO» и выбираем вкладку «Настройка устройств». Здесь нужно задать модуль DSM с помощью команды «get-command -module multipath-io».
Таким образом, установка и настройка MPIO в Windows Server 2016/2012R2 позволяет получить максимальную производительность и надежность при работе с сетевыми хранилищами данных. Ключевыми компонентами для этого являются «Multipath I/O» и «Microsoft DSM», которые можно настроить с помощью соответствующих параметров и команд в консоли управления MPIO.
Установка и настройка MPIO в Windows Server 2016/2012R2
Установка и настройка модуля MPIO с помощью GUI-интерфейса
1. Открываем консоль управления MPIO на сервере Windows Server 2016/2012R2. Для этого можно воспользоваться меню Start и ввести в поисковую строку «mpio».
2. В открывшемся окне выбираем опцию «Add a device-specific module (DSM)» и нажимаем «Add».
3. В списке доступных DSM выбираем необходимый и нажимаем «OK».
4. Возвращаемся в главное окно консоли MPIO и переходим на вкладку «Discover Multi-Paths».
5. В поле «Add support for disk devices instead of just storage devices» выбираем значение «Yes».
6. Нажимаем кнопку «Add» и в появившемся окне выбираем устройство, для которого будут настраиваться дополнительные пути доступа.
7. Возвращаемся в главное окно консоли MPIO и переходим на вкладку «MPIO Devices».
8. Выбрав устройство, настраиваем поле «Load Balance Policy» на значение, соответствующее требованиям вашей системы (например, «Round Robin»).
9. Настройку MPIO можно выполнить с помощью PowerShell-команды «Enable-MPIO».
Настройка MPIO с помощью PowerShell-модуля
1. Открываем консоль PowerShell на сервере Windows Server 2016/2012R2.
2. Вводим команду «Get-Command -Module MPIO» для получения списка доступных команд модуля MPIO.
3. Выполняем команду «Enable-MSDSM» для включения модуля DSM.
4. Выполняем команду «Add-MSDSMSupportedDevice» для добавления поддержки DSM для конкретного устройства.
5. Выполняем команду «Get-MPIOSetting» для получения списка доступных параметров MPIO.
6. Выполняем команду «Set-MPIOSetting -NewPathRecoveryInterval <время в миллисекундах>» для изменения значения параметра NewPathRecoveryInterval.
7. Выполняем команду «Set-DsmPolicy -Policy
8. Выполняем команду «Set-MPIOSetting -NewLoadBalancePolicy
После выполнения всех необходимых настроек MPIO на сервере Windows Server 2016/2012R2 будут задействованы все доступные пути подключения к устройству хранения данных, обеспечивая более надежное и производительное копирование данных.
SAN Policy
SAN (Storage Area Network) — это высокоскоростная сеть, которая позволяет устройствам подключаться к хранилищу данных (диску) с целью обеспечения доступа к данным. При использовании MPIO, каждое устройство имеет несколько путей к этому хранилищу. SAN Policy позволяет управлять, какие из этих путей будут использоваться и в каком порядке.
По умолчанию, при установке MPIO в Windows Server 2016/2012R2 выбран параметр «Round Robin». Это означает, что каждый путь будет использоваться в качестве активного пути поочередно. С помощью SAN Policy можно настроить MPIO таким образом, чтобы активным был только один путь, а остальные использовались в режиме резерва для повышения надежности и доступности.
Для управления SAN Policy можно использовать как графическую консоль Windows, так и PowerShell.
В Windows Server 2016/2012R2 доступны следующие параметры SAN Policy:
- «Offline Shared» — все пути к устройству отключены и не могут быть использованы;
- «Online» — все пути к устройству включены и могут быть использованы;
- «Offline» — все пути к устройству отключены, за исключением выбранного в качестве активного.
Чтобы сконфигурировать SAN Policy с помощью графической консоли, нужно выполнить следующие шаги:
- Запустить «Диспетчер устройств» (Device Manager) с помощью команды «devmgmt.msc»;
- В списке устройств выбрать «Диски» (Disks);
- Щелкнуть правой кнопкой мыши на нужном диске и выбрать «Свойства» (Properties);
- В окне свойств выбрать вкладку «Политика» (Policies);
- В разделе «Управление политикой» (Manage the Policy) выбрать нужный параметр SAN Policy и нажать кнопку «ОК» (OK).
Чтобы просмотреть текущую конфигурацию SAN Policy с помощью PowerShell, нужно выполнить следующие шаги:
- Запустить PowerShell с помощью команды «powershell» в командной строке;
- Ввести команду «Get-Command –Module MPIO» для поиска команд, связанных с управлением MPIO;
- Выбрав нужную команду, просмотреть описание и синтаксис, использовать дополнительные параметры;
- Для конкретной реализации SAN Policy, ввести команду «Get-MPIOSetting -Path «MPIO\Disk\*» | Format-List»;
- В результате будет отображена текущая конфигурация SAN Policy для каждого подключенного устройства.
В завершение, стоит отметить, что SAN Policy позволяет достичь более надежной и устойчивой реализации MPIO в Windows Server 2016/2012R2. Настройка SAN Policy позволяет гибко управлять доступностью путей к хранилищу данных и повысить отказоустойчивость системы.
Установка MPIO с помощью Powershell
Установка и настройка MPIO в Windows Server 2016/2012R2 можно выполнить с помощью PowerShell. Этот способ стал доступен начиная с Windows Server 2012.
Для управления компонентой MPIO в Windows Server 2016/2012R2 нужно использовать модуль MultipathIO. Время установки и настройки MPIO с помощью PowerShell существенно сокращается, поскольку можно автоматически настроить все параметры.
Для установки MPIO с помощью PowerShell на сервере srv3 в Windows Server 2016 выполните следующие действия:
- Откройте PowerShell от имени администратора.
- В командной строке введите следующую команду:
Install-WindowsFeature -Name Multipath-IO -IncludeManagementTools -Verbose
Эта команда устанавливает компоненту MPIO и его управляющую панель на сервере.
После установки MPIO настройте саму компоненту и связанную с ней политику отказа с тем, чтобы MPIO обеспечивал доступность данных к основному серверу при отказе одного из дисков.
Для настройки MPIO используйте следующую команду:
Enable-MSDSMAutomaticClaim -BusType iScsi -PolicyType Failover -verbose
Данная команда поможет настроить MPIO для использования iSCSI доступа к массиву и включит политику отказа Failover.
После установки и настройки MPIO нужно настроить подключение к устройствам с помощью сервера iSCSI.
Для этого выполните следующую команду:
Enable-IscsiTarget -DiscoveryMethod DiscoveryPortal -PortalAddress «<Адрес портала>» -verbose
Вместо <Адрес портала> введите адрес сервера, на котором установлен и настроен iSCSI.
Также можно использовать PowerShell для настройки параметров очереди I/O и выбора самого эффективного пути к устройству.
Для настройки параметров очереди I/O выполните следующую команду:
Set-MSDSMGlobalDefaultLoadBalancePolicy -Policy LeastQueueLength
Эта команда изменит политику балансировки нагрузки очереди I/O на сервере srv3 на Least Queue Length. Политика Least Queue Length выбирает путь с наименьшим количеством запросов в очереди.
Для выбора самого эффективного пути к устройству использовать следующую команду:
Set-MSDSMGlobalDefaultLoadBalancePolicy -Policy RoundRobin
Для использования политики Round Robin, которая выполняет разделение I/O запросов между доступными путями в порядке.
Используя PowerShell, можно управлять компонентой MPIO в Windows Server 2016/2012R2 и настраивать ее параметры с помощью соответствующих команд. Это значительно упрощает процесс настройки и обеспечения доступности данных на сервере.
Установка MPIO с помощью консоли Server Manager
Установка и настройка MPIO (Multipath I/O) позволяет обеспечить отказоустойчивость и более высокую производительность при использовании сетевых устройств для передачи данных.
Шаг 1: Установка MPIO
Для установки MPIO необходимо открыть консоль Server Manager, выбрав соответствующую кнопку на панели задач Windows Server 2012/2016. После запуска консоли Server Manager следует выбрать раздел «Установка ролей и компонентов».
Шаг 2: Установка компонента MPIO
Далее необходимо выбрать «Установить роли и компоненты» и в открывшемся окне найти и выбрать компонент «MPIO Multipath I/O». Затем нужно нажать кнопку «Далее» и подтвердить установку.
Шаг 3: Конфигурирование MPIO
После установки MPIO необходимо сконфигурировать его для использования. Для этого можно использовать команду «get-command -module msdsm», чтобы узнать перед началом настройки доступные параметры.
Шаг 4: Настройка политики MPIO
Для настройки политики MPIO можно использовать команду «Set-MPIOSetting -NewDiskTimeout <значение>«, где <значение> представляет собой желаемое значение таймаута для обнаружения нового диска. По умолчанию это значение равно 30 секундам. После выполнения команды необходимо перезагрузить сервер для применения изменений.
Шаг 5: Подключение устройств с использованием MPIO
После настройки MPIO можно подключить устройства с использованием этой технологии.
Шаг 6: Проверка подключения и настройки MPIO
Чтобы проверить подключение и настройки MPIO, можно использовать команду «MPIODiscover -IgnoreIdle», которая позволяет обнаружить все подключенные устройства и их пути.
Теперь MPIO готов к использованию и обеспечивает высокую отказоустойчивость и производительность при работе с сетевыми устройствами.
Установка компонента Multipath IO
Для использования функционала Multipath IO (MPIO) в Windows Server 2016/2012R2 может потребоваться установка соответствующего компонента. MPIO обеспечивает управление и конфигурирование несколькими путями к устройствам хранения, увеличивая надежность и производительность сервера.
Чтобы установить компонент MPIO, нужно включить его в системе при помощи инструмента PowerShell:
Enable-WindowsOptionalFeature -Online -FeatureName "MultipathIO" |
После включения компонента MPIO на сервере можно настроить его использование. В Windows Server 2016/2012R2 можно сконфигурировать MPIO для использования нескольких путей к одному и тому же устройству массива.
Чтобы настроить MPIO, откройте диспетчер сервера (Server Manager) и перейдите в раздел «Компоненты>Устройство хранения». Выберите устройство, к которому хотите настроить MPIO, и выберите вкладку «Подключение». Нажмите кнопку «Добавить» для добавления дополнительных путей подключения.
В диалоговом окне «Добавить путь подключения», выберите тип транспорта (например, iSCSI) и введите адрес таргета. Можно задать параметры диспетчеризации путей, такие как предпочтительный порядок использования путей (round robin, least queue depth и т. д.), или даже задать пользовательский сценарий диспетчеризации путей.
После настройки MPIO каждый целевой адрес будет иметь несколько путей подключения, что обеспечит дополнительную надежность и увеличит производительность сервера при обращении к этому устройству хранения.
Также можно настроить дополнительные настройки MPIO через PowerShell. Например, можно настроить резервный путь, который будет автоматически активирован в случае недоступности основного пути.
Вводите команды для отключения компонента Multipath IO с использованием следующих параметров:
mpclaim -s -d | Отключение MPIO |
mpclaim -s -a | Включение MPIO |
mpclaim -s -d {device} | Отключение MPIO для устройства {device} |
mpclaim -s -a {device} | Включение MPIO для устройства {device} |
Таким образом, установка и настройка компонента Multipath IO позволяет использовать несколько путей к устройствам хранения, обеспечивая повышенную надежность и производительность сервера.
Настройка MPIO в Windows Server 2016
Процесс установки и настройки компонента Multipath I/O (MPIO) в Windows Server 2016 позволяет обеспечить надежность и увеличить производительность подключенных устройств хранилищ. В этом руководстве мы рассмотрим пошаговую установку и настройку MPIO.
Шаг 1: Установка компонента
1. Открываем PowerShell в системе Windows Server 2016.
2. Вводим команду «Install-WindowsFeature -Name Multipath-IO -IncludeManagementTools» и нажимаем Enter.
3. После успешной установки компонента MPIO перезагружаем систему для окончательной настройки.
Шаг 2: Настройка MPIO
1. После перезагрузки системы открываем Диспетчер устройств.
2. В консоли Диспетчера устройств выбираем «Изменение настроек на основе классов устройств» в меню Действие.
3. В окне «Настройка классов устройств» выбираем класс устройств «DiskDrive» и нажимаем Далее.
4. На странице «Выбор производителя» выбираем производителя компонента MPIO и нажимаем Далее.
5. В следующем окне выбираем компонент MPIO и нажимаем Далее.
6. Нажимаем Закрыть для завершения настройки MPIO.
Шаг 3: Настройка подключенных устройств
1. Открываем PowerShell в системе Windows Server 2016.
2. Вводим команду «Enable-MSDSMSupported» и нажимаем Enter для включения поддержки MPIO для подключенных устройств.
3. Вводим команду «Set-MSDSMGlobalDefaultLoadBalancePolicy -Policy RR» и нажимаем Enter, чтобы установить значение метода балансировки нагрузки Round Robin.
4. Вводим команду «Add-MSDSMSupportedClaimType -ClaimType «iSCSI» -ProviderId «msiscsi» -Description «iSCSI» -SupportedLUs 16″ и нажимаем Enter. Эта команда добавляет поддержку iSCSI-устройств и устанавливает максимальное количество использованных порталов на 16.
Теперь MPIO настроен в Windows Server 2016 и готов к использованию для повышения производительности и надежности системы.
Видео:
SystemeHMI. Как добавить тревоги и события на экран панели.
SystemeHMI. Как добавить тревоги и события на экран панели. by Systeme Electric TechSupport 67 views 2 days ago 12 minutes, 20 seconds